The Southern African Computer Lecturers’ Association

SACLA (the Southern African Computer Lecturers’ Association) is a formal association of academics, involved in education, lecturing and teaching of Computer Science (CS), Information Systems (IS) and related Information Technology (IT) subjects at universities and other Higher Education Institutions throughout Southern Africa. The main activity of SACLA is an annual conference, at which issues relating to CS, IS and IT education, teaching and research in Southern Africa are presented and discussed.

The papers presented at the annual conference are published in accredited conference proceedings and since 2016, selected papers have been published in an accredited journal publication. Each year the SACLA program committee is committed to keeping the standard of papers earmarked for Journal publication on a very high standard, to ensure that we can continue to publish selected papers in the accredited journal.
